McDonald's opened seven more restaurants on the right bank of Kyiv, which will work for delivery

The establishments will begin their work on September 27.
This is reported by The Village, citing data from the eatery chain itself.
New establishments will be opened at the following addresses:
- Teodor Dreiser Street, 4 (Troyeshchyna)
- Vyshgorodskaya street, 33-A (Vinogradar)
- Velyka Vasylkivska street, 22 (metro station Ploshcha Lev Tolstoy)
- Prospekt Brovarskoy, 27 (Metro station "Darnitsa")
- Akademika Palladin Avenue, 7-A (metro station Akademgorodok)
- Les Kurbas Avenue, 19-A (Borschagovka)
- Obolonsky Avenue, 26-A (Minskaya metro station)
The establishments will begin their work on September 27.
It is worth recalling that the first three establishments of the network of eateries opened on September 20 on the left bank.
